About Stein Inge Pedersen

Stein Inge Pedersen is a scholar working on Ocean Engineering, Geochemistry and Petrology, Geophysics, Artificial Intelligence and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 10 papers that have together received 535 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Reservoir Engineering and Simulation Methods (7 papers), Geological Modeling and Analysis (6 papers), Seismic Imaging and Inversion Techniques (6 papers), Seismology and Earthquake Studies (1 paper), Methane Hydrates and Related Phenomena (1 paper), Drilling and Well Engineering (1 paper), Fault Detection and Control Systems (1 paper) and Soil Geostatistics and Mapping (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Geophysics (440 citations), Ocean Engineering (326 citations), Geochemistry and Petrology (75 citations), Mechanical Engineering (206 citations) and Geology (27 citations). Stein Inge Pedersen has collaborated with scholars based in Norway, United Kingdom and Austria. Frequent co-authors include L. Sønneland, Trygve Randen, Øyvind Steen, T. Randen, Christen Knudby, Tuanfeng Zhang, David S. McCormick, G. Elvebakk, Jan Ove Hansen and Paul Gillespie. Their work appears in journals such as Mathematical Geosciences and Mathematics in industry.
